Communications & Media Relations Manager

For the New York Office of a Well-Respected Mid-Sized Firm
This is a filled position.

Responsibilities include:

  • Develop and implement a PR plan for the Firm, its offices and key practices; maintain relationships with reporters and editors; draft press releases; secure interviews and media mentions; provide media training to attorneys and firm spokespeople as needed
  • Work with business development team on media placements in local and national markets and oversee external PR resources;
  • Seek out opportunities for attorney profiling in publications; evaluate the usefulness of current blogs relative to the effort and cost involved in maintaining them; and manage communications to the Firm's alumni networks;
  • Lead the Firm's planning and execution of an effective social and digital media strategy that supports the Firm's overall communications strategy; develop recommendations for improving the content, appearance, and functionality of the Firm's website;
  • Publicize successes within the Firm to foster cross-selling and idea-sharing; assist with Firm Meetings and other management presentations; manage the Firm's internal online newsletter;
  • Repurpose advisories and articles to ensure maximum impact of work; prioritize ranking and rating opportunities and assist in submissions; create materials used in lateral recruiting, and other such collateral.

Qualifications include:

  • Bachelor's Degree, 5-7 years of experience in marketing, communications, or public relations; experience in a law or professional service firm preferred;
  • Excellent written, oral, and inter-personal communication skills;
  • Experience writing and editing press releases and announcements; strong knowledge of the press and both online and print media platforms;
  • Ability to manage multiple projects at once and operate under tight deadlines; strong attention to detail;
  • Able to identify and monitor trends in the legal industry and translate into PR opportunities;
  • Ability to cultivate and maintain strong professional relationships with the media and inspire confidence in staff and attorneys at all levels.
